Output 1676dfc63baa813a5340ca153c03fb8e55b6dd892326919c5448052650814a86:0

value
1230376
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5df48f20c08da82ed2ad4559934396a7ad27e4f0 OP_EQUALVERIFY OP_CHECKSIG
address
LTnk5KLV6XqTYpddzYQ4UWG7CbJpabTLdL
transaction
1676dfc63baa813a5340ca153c03fb8e55b6dd892326919c5448052650814a86
spent
true